Fixed
LOW-PASS FILTERA low-pass filter blurs fine details of an image to eliminate the moiré and the color artifacts of finely patterned structures. Without a low-pass filter images will appear sharper, but there is also a risk of moiré occurring in certain scenes.

?A good landscape camera should offer high resolution and wide dynamic range; it should also be weather-sealed.
?Excellent autofocus and high-ISO performance, high continuous shooting speed and good buffer capacity are crucial for a good sports & action camera. Weather-sealing is an advantage.
?Cameras for available light photography should maintain a good image quality when shooting at high ISO settings and have an efficient autofocus in low-light conditions.
?Cameras for "connected life" should be lightweight, not too big and offer touch screen as well as built-in WiFi and Bluetooth.
